Leading China factory and suppliers of premium stainless steel fiber. Made from 316L, 304, 302, and 430 materials via bundle drawing, our fibers range from 1um to 100um. Offering superior conductivity, corrosion resistance, and thermal stability for textile, filtration, and environmental protection industries.

Detailed Parameters

Diameter Range1.0μm - 100μm (Customizable) Filament Count1,000 to 12,000 filaments/f
Breaking Strength>2.0cN to >50cN (Depending on diameter) Elongation Rate>0.7% to >1.25%
Weight per Meter1.40g/m to 3.3g/m Material StateVariable room temperature resistance
CustomizationDiameter, Strength, and Filaments adjustable Application TypeIndustrial Filtration & Shielding
Packaging OptionsCardboard conical tube, Cylindrical tube, Spool Industry GradeEnvironmental Pollution Prevention Equipment

Frequently Asked Questions

Q: What is the available diameter range for your stainless steel fibers?

We can produce stainless steel fibers with diameters ranging from 1 micron to 100 microns, depending on your specific technical requirements.

Q: Can the breaking strength be customized for heavy-duty applications?

Yes, both the filaments count and the breaking strength of single fibers can be controlled and customized according to the customer's request.

Q: Which packaging options are available for shipping?

We offer three professional packaging methods: cardboard conical tubes, cylindrical tubes, and spools, to ensure the fiber arrives in perfect condition.

Q: How are these fibers used in anti-static applications?

Our fibers are used to create conductive plastics for electromagnetic shielding, anti-static paper, and anti-static wristbands to prevent electrostatic discharge.

Q: Are these fibers suitable for high-temperature environments?

Absolutely. They are widely used in high-temperature heating bodies and high-temperature cushion moulds due to their inherent thermal resistance.

Q: Can these fibers be used for industrial filtration?

Yes, they are an essential raw material for metal fiber sintered felts, which are used extensively in high-precision industrial filtration systems.
